Searched refs:perquadi_bld (Results 1 – 4 of 4) sorted by relevance
/external/mesa3d/src/gallium/auxiliary/gallivm/ |
D | lp_bld_sample.c | 505 *out_lod_ipart = bld->perquadi_bld.zero; in lp_build_lod_selector() 630 struct lp_build_context *perquadi_bld = &bld->perquadi_bld; in lp_build_nearest_mip_level() local 637 first_level = lp_build_broadcast_scalar(perquadi_bld, first_level); in lp_build_nearest_mip_level() 638 last_level = lp_build_broadcast_scalar(perquadi_bld, last_level); in lp_build_nearest_mip_level() 640 level = lp_build_add(perquadi_bld, lod_ipart, first_level); in lp_build_nearest_mip_level() 643 *level_out = lp_build_clamp(perquadi_bld, level, first_level, last_level); in lp_build_nearest_mip_level() 661 struct lp_build_context *perquadi_bld = &bld->perquadi_bld; in lp_build_linear_mip_levels() local 671 first_level = lp_build_broadcast_scalar(perquadi_bld, first_level); in lp_build_linear_mip_levels() 672 last_level = lp_build_broadcast_scalar(perquadi_bld, last_level); in lp_build_linear_mip_levels() 674 *level0_out = lp_build_add(perquadi_bld, lod_ipart, first_level); in lp_build_linear_mip_levels() [all …]
|
D | lp_bld_sample_soa.c | 937 need_lerp = lp_build_any_true_range(&bld->perquadi_bld, num_quads, need_lerp); in lp_build_sample_mipmap() 1037 *lod_ipart = bld->perquadi_bld.zero; in lp_build_sample_common() 1061 first_level = lp_build_broadcast_scalar(&bld->perquadi_bld, first_level); in lp_build_sample_common() 1293 lp_build_context_init(&bld.perquadi_bld, gallivm, bld.perquadi_type); in lp_build_sample_soa() 1406 bld.perquadi_bld.type, in lp_build_sample_soa() 1407 bld.perquadi_bld.type, in lp_build_sample_soa() 1409 notsame = lp_build_sub(&bld.perquadi_bld, ilevel0, notsame); in lp_build_sample_soa() 1410 notsame_levels = lp_build_any_true_range(&bld.perquadi_bld, num_quads, in lp_build_sample_soa() 1414 bld.perquadi_bld.type, in lp_build_sample_soa() 1415 bld.perquadi_bld.type, in lp_build_sample_soa() [all …]
|
D | lp_bld_sample_aos.c | 1383 LLVMTypeRef i32vec_type = lp_build_vec_type(bld->gallivm, bld->perquadi_bld.type); in lp_build_sample_mipmap() 1395 lod_fpart, bld->perquadi_bld.zero, in lp_build_sample_mipmap() 1410 lod_fpart = lp_build_max(&bld->perquadi_bld, lod_fpart, in lp_build_sample_mipmap() 1411 bld->perquadi_bld.zero); in lp_build_sample_mipmap() 1412 need_lerp = lp_build_any_true_range(&bld->perquadi_bld, num_quads, lod_fpart); in lp_build_sample_mipmap() 1492 struct lp_type perquadi16_type = bld->perquadi_bld.type; in lp_build_sample_mipmap()
|
D | lp_bld_sample.h | 244 struct lp_build_context perquadi_bld; member
|